ABOUT THE ROLE
The Executive Operations Internship is an intensive apprenticeship inside the Executive Office of Enhanced. You will train directly under the President and Chief of Staff, executing mission-critical operations while learning the internal mechanics of a high-performance startup redefining global sport.
Interns who excel will be eligible for conversion to full-time employees of Enhanced.
This is an opportunity for a motivated and ambitious recent graduate with a proven track record of academic excellence and entrepreneurship to receive training and exposure in a high-pressure environment.
